After a long period when most international conferences were held only online, the 72nd Conference of the International Commission for the History of Representative and Parliamentary Institutions (ICHRPI) was held, face to face, in Athens on 20–23 October 2021. The main topic of the conference was the bicentenary of the Greek War of Independence, which also gave birth to the first local National Assembly: Post-Napoleonic Europe Revolutions and parliamentary institutions: The case of Greece on the occasion of the bicentenary since the War of Independence (1821–2021). The very full conference programme focused mainly on the evolution of representative institutions towards parliaments, also discussing such topics as political conflict inside parliaments and relations between legislative assemblies and the executive power. Members of our team also contributed to the discussion on the above topics. In the section entitled The evolution of representative institutions towards parliaments, chaired by Kostas Chrysogonos, Judit Pal and Vlad Popovici presented their paper called: Representative assemblies and executive institutions in Transylvania in the aftermath of the First World War (late 1918 to mid 1920). The contribution by Alice Velková Deputies and bureaucrats. Personnel connection of the legislative and executive power in the second half of the 19th century appeared in the section Relationships between legislative assemblies and the executive power, chaired by Charalambos Vlachopoulos.

The conference was undoubtedly a success, thanks mainly to its organizers, led by Dr. Georgia Karvanouki, who also organized for the participants extremely interesting visits to both the historical and contemporary Greek Parliament buildings.
